Manual de usuario de la camara WiFi digital FS2

Nunca tuve la idea de escribir un "Manual de uso" y para ser honesto, nunca lei uno hasta el final en los ultimos 30 años. Tengo la teoria de que si necesitas leer un manual de usuario para usar un producto es por que es dificil de usar. Con lo cual queriamos desarrollar algo que sea harto sencillo, pero por supuesto al ser una camara puramente online, necesita conectarse a una red WiFi para poder subir la foto.

Conectandose a WiFi

La primera vez que usas la FS2, no tendra conectividad, un Led se encendera avisando que no esta online y creara automaticamente un punto de acceso llamado CAM-autoconnect. (Puede ser rojo o verde dependiendo como esten echas las connecciones) Conectate a el desde cualquier ordenador o movil y abre el browser con la dirección: 192.164.4.1
El chip dentro de la camara tiene un server integrado, con lo cual respondera, en modo "WiFi manager". Este es muy similar a la configuración de un movil cuando no esta conectado. En dos clicks puedes seleccionar el WiFi al que se quiere conectar, escribir la clave, y presionar SAVE. Eso es todo, al reiniciarse la camara ya tendría que estar online. Si no lo esta y esta compartiendo WiFi desde el movil, asegurese de que el Hotspot esta encendido y a continuación reinicie la camara.

La camara esta online

Cuando este conectada al WiFi el otro color del Led lo marcara y pondra a su dispoción una Web interna que se puede navegar entrando a traves de:
cam.local
Este DNS interno, que lo invento Apple y se llama multicastDNS (mDNS) esta ya incorporado en dispositivos de esa marca y también en Linux. Con lo cual si esta usando uno de ellos, simplemente abra un dispositivo que este conectado a la misma WiFi, y escriba en el navegador http://cam.local . Si usa Windows tendrá que descargar y instalar Bonjour, que es un "service discovery" para poder usar estas direcciones simples con mDNS. Si esta en Android, existe una App llamada "Bonjour search" que da el mismo servicio permitiendo ver que IP tiene nuestra camara y permite entrar con un click a esa dirección en el navegador. Al final lo único que necesitamos es saber cual es la IP, que por lo general si nos conectamos al mismo router o Hotspot, será siempre la misma.

cam.local

En cam.local encontrara una interface Web muy simple. Se puede:

  • Hacer un Video-stream lento (Solo con la intención de ajustar el foco de la camara)
  • Sacar una photo
  • Encender el modo timelapse

Y donde esta la API que sube la foto?

Por defecto le enviaremos nuestra API, api.slosarek.eu con un directorio personal para su camara, pero si lo que desea es subir la imagen en su propia web eso también es posible. Estamos agregando este parametro al WiFi-Manager asi puede decirle a la camara que suba la imagen al endpoint que Ud. desee. Con lo cual podria subir la imagen a una galeria que se refresque automaticamente o similar en caso de que necesite documentar algo en tiempo real.

ACTUALIZACIÓN Los parametros siguientes serán agregados a la configuración:
upload_host api.slosarek.eu
upload_script /ruta/al/upload.php
timelapse_seconds INT segundos que espera para sacar prox. foto
autoshoot_ip IP dirección de otra camara para sacar segunda foto con un solo click. O sea llama a la IP/capture de una segunda camara en caso de estar configurado.

Y eso es todo! Su FS2 esta lista para sacar fotos y publicarlas directamente donde desee